Naturally, its resistance to corrosion is the main element of stainless steel. Different alloys have different levels of resistance. For example, Grade 304 is possibly the world's most popular stainless steel alloy with excellent resistance to corrosion. Nonetheless, 304 is not ideal for marine environments, as it is particularly vulnerable to exposure to chloride, which indeed occurs in seawater. Alternatively, an application in the marine environment would probably turn to rod peeling inserts an alloy such as 316, which has 2% molybdenum in addition.
